Grow 100 seeds of Blue Chicory (Cichorium intybus), a hardy perennial known for its striking sky blue flowers and deep taproot. Chicory is widely grown as an edible herb, coffee substitute root, livestock forage plant, and pollinator flower.
This tough plant thrives in poor soils and dry conditions, producing daisy-like blue blooms from summer into fall that attract bees and butterflies.
⚠️ Note: Chicory is considered invasive in some regions. Please check local regulations before planting.
Botanical Name: Cichorium intybus
Common Name: Blue Chicory
Type: Perennial herb
USDA Zones: 3–9
Height: 2–5 feet
Bloom Time: Summer to fall
Light: Full sun
Soil: Average to poor, well drained
Water Needs: Low
Growth Habit: Upright with deep taproot
Cold stratification is helpful but not required.
Sow seeds 1/4 inch deep in prepared soil.
Plant in early spring or fall.
Germination typically occurs within 7–14 days.
